長尾蜂鳥

长尾精灵蜂鸟(Aglaiocercus kingii)是装饰最为华丽的蜂鸟之一。雄性具有虹彩绿色羽毛和极度延长的带状外侧尾羽,可达22厘米,超过体长的三倍。分布于哥伦比亚和委内瑞拉安第斯云雾林海拔1400至2800米处。雄性会进行精心的展示飞行以吸引雌性。其华美的尾羽是雌性偏好驱动性选择的经典案例。
